Output 6ddfd6123078ed52e55eaa45e26c8e29e690dba7e8fdbd05a59133b120c1a38a:3

value
266684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c7e8ad51705852ef1e95ee90d4b86434012213 OP_EQUAL
address
3MGg1WURZ3KHD1Lfgs3iYE2yfijyVSgV6t
transaction
6ddfd6123078ed52e55eaa45e26c8e29e690dba7e8fdbd05a59133b120c1a38a
spent
true